Enter a world of contemplative serenity with this traditional painted grey-colored Buddha mandala, a hand-painted thangka that embodies the spiritual essence of the Buddha's wisdom and inner peace. A talented artist carefully hand-painted this mandala following traditional Tibetan sacred art practices. The base is created from high-quality cotton canvas, providing a durable and smooth surface ideal for illustrating intricate spiritual geometry. Rich layers of acrylic colors are skillfully applied to enhance the depth and richness of the mandala's striking contrasts and symbolic motifs. Genuine 24K gold is used to adorn sacred images, ornamental patterns, and sacred geometry, creating a dazzling contrast that adds spiritual brilliance and richness to the entire piece.
At its core, the Buddha embodies wisdom and enlightenment, giving the mandala its name. The intricate gray patterns and delicate details, complemented by dragon borders and celestial beings, symbolize balance and the interconnectedness of all things. The importance of the Buddha Mandala is in its symbolization of balance, wisdom, and meditation. Mandalas are sacred symbols that support spiritual growth and visualization. By meditating on this mandala, you can access a deeper awareness and connect with the profound teachings of Buddha. Displayed in a meditation space or shrine, the Buddha Mandala acts as a focal point for mindfulness and spiritual practice, promoting inner harmony and enlightenment through its beauty and symbolism.
